Output d81ad24fd142de22efea1b5681c894648ccb9dc6769a1dcff5e7e943a1cef676:1

value
68821538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be9e76f6f0496cc93cffef17e80263d6b7c55e4 OP_EQUAL
address
MTwxRNw3AwhkHT47b5QuwMaZoZhAPvcu5M
transaction
d81ad24fd142de22efea1b5681c894648ccb9dc6769a1dcff5e7e943a1cef676
spent
true